
Liverpool FC vs. Burnley FC Prediction, Odds, Picks - Sep 14
Coming off a victory over Arsenal FC, Liverpool FC will face off against Burnley FC, who just lost to Manchester United, on Sunday. For our prediction on this matchup, read on.
Liverpool has scored eight goals in 3 games this season (third in Premier League), and Burnley has allowed six goals in 3 games (14th in league). Burnley has scored four goals in 3 matches this season (10th in Premier League), and Liverpool has conceded four goals in 3 games (eighth in league). With 8 goals scored and 4 allowed, Liverpool is fourth in the Premier League in goal differential. Burnley has been outscored 6-4, and its -2 goal differential is 13th in the Premier League.
Liverpool picked up a win on August 31 against Arsenal FC with the final score 1-0. The victorious Liverpool took one fewer shot in the game, nine compared to 10. Dominik Szoboszlai netted the only goal for his side in the match against Arsenal. Burnley was defeated by Manchester United 3-2 on the road in its most recent match on August 30, and was outshot 24 to six. Lyle Foster and Jaidon Anthony topped Burnley with a goal apiece.
